Position Summary:
The Director of Finance is a senior-level position responsible for overseeing all financial operations of the organization. Thisrole ensures fiscal integrity, compliance with nonprofit and government funding requirements, and accurate financialreporting. The Director of Finance supports executive leadership and the Board of Directors with strategic financial planning and analysis.Primary Responsibilities:
Oversee daily financial operations, including general ledger management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ements Monitor cash flow, revenue, and expenditures Ensure timely reconciliation of all financial accounts Develop and manage the annual organizational budget Collaborate with leadership and department heads on budget planning Provide financial forecasting and variance analysis Support long-term financial strategy and sustainability planning Manage financial tracking for all grants and restricted funding sources Ensure compliance with federal, state, local, and private funder requirements Prepare and submit accurate financial reports to funders Maintain proper documentation for all grant expenditures Ensure compliance with GAAP and nonprofit accounting standards Maintain strong internal financial controls and safeguard assets Coordinate annual independent audits Support preparation of IRS Form 990 and related filings Other duties as assigned by managmentExperience/Requirements:
Bachelor's degree in accounting, finance, or related field required; CPA required. Minimum of 5 years of experience in accounting or financial management, preferably in the non-profit sector. Proven experience in managing financial operations of multi-division organizations, including budgeting, financial reporting, and audits. Strong knowledge of GAAP and non-profit accounting standards. Proficiency with accounting software and Microsoft Office Suite. Excellent anal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ills. Strong attention to detail and accuracy.
